PORTSMOUTH, N.H. (AP) – A Rhode Island man was in court on Wednesday to face charges that he raped a woman he met through an online dating system.
Joseph Silva, 31, of East Providence, is accused of raping a woman in Portsmouth during a date in August that they arranged through an online dating service.
Silva turned himself in to police. In Portsmouth District Court, prosecutor Susan Boone said authorities believe Silva slipped the woman a date-rape drug, which combined with alcohol, left the woman unable to resist an assault.
Silva’s bail was set at $25,000; he’s scheduled to be back in court on Dec. 8.
Police say they believe there will be more charges.
“There were repeated assaults on that evening, and he even continued to try to contact her after that night,” Boone said.
